The New Release was a company that owned and operated DVD rental kiosks. The company was based in Houston and was part of privately held TNR Entertainment Corp. TNR was acquired by NCR in 2009.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] NCR had in 2008 partnered with Blockbuster to establish a channel for kiosk DVD rentals, and TNR's acquisition furthered this aim. [ 3 ]
The DVDs produced by Amazon are made using its "CreateSpace" program, in which DVDs are created, upon ordering, using DVD-R technology. The DVDs are then shipped about two days later.
